Bryan Drewery 864c53ead8 In preparation for ASLR [1] support add WITH_PIE to support building with -fPIE.
This is currently an opt-in build flag. Once ASLR support is ready and stable
it should changed to opt-out and be enabled by default along with ASLR.

Each application Makefile uses opt-out to ensure that ASLR will be enabled by
default in new directories when the system is compiled with PIE/ASLR. [2]

Mark known build failures as NO_PIE for now.

The only known runtime failure was rtld.

Makefile

# $FreeBSD$
PROG= makefs
CFLAGS+=-I${.CURDIR}
SRCS= cd9660.c ffs.c \
makefs.c \
mtree.c \
walk.c
MAN= makefs.8
WARNS?= 2
.include "${.CURDIR}/cd9660/Makefile.inc"
.include "${.CURDIR}/ffs/Makefile.inc"
CFLAGS+=-DHAVE_STRUCT_STAT_ST_FLAGS=1
CFLAGS+=-DHAVE_STRUCT_STAT_ST_GEN=1
.PATH: ${.CURDIR}/../../contrib/mtree
CFLAGS+=-I${.CURDIR}/../../contrib/mtree
SRCS+= getid.c misc.c spec.c
.PATH: ${.CURDIR}/../../contrib/mknod
CFLAGS+=-I${.CURDIR}/../../contrib/mknod
SRCS+= pack_dev.c
.PATH: ${.CURDIR}/../../sys/ufs/ffs
SRCS+= ffs_tables.c
CFLAGS+= -I${.CURDIR}/../../lib/libnetbsd
LIBNETBSDDIR= ${.OBJDIR}/../../lib/libnetbsd
LIBNETBSD= ${LIBNETBSDDIR}/libnetbsd.a
DPADD+= ${LIBNETBSD}
LDADD+= ${LIBNETBSD}
DPADD+= ${LIBSBUF} ${LIBUTIL}
LDADD+= -lsbuf -lutil
NO_PIE= yes
.include <bsd.prog.mk>
